Navigating Legal Frameworks

When it comes to purchasing property in Dubai, one cannot overlook the legal frameworks that govern real estate transactions. It is essential to understand the laws pertaining to foreign ownership, especially as they can vary based on the location of the property and the type of ownership. For instance, on Palm Jumeirah, foreign investors are allowed full ownership, while in certain areas, shared ownership models may be saught.

Many buyers might not realize that engaging a legal advisor with expertise in real estate can significantly ease this process. Analyzing property title deeds, ensuring that no disputes exist, and verifying that the property is free from encumbrances should be their baseline priorities. Also, potential buyers need to familiarize themselves with the fee structures. Purchase prices often come with associated costs, such as registration fees and service charges, which should be factored into the total budget.

Understanding Financing Options

Financing a villa in Dubai can be navigated in multiple ways, each possessing its own merits and challenges. Options range from cash purchases, which grant buyers an upper hand in negotiation, to securing a mortgage that can make the luxurious lifestyle more accessible.

For those who opt for a mortgage, lenders typically require a down payment ranging between 20-25% of the property’s value. It’s crucial to compare various banks and their mortgage products, as interest rates and terms can differ widely. Many institutions might offer tailored packages for expatriates, given their interests in villa beach properties.

In addition, understanding the Emirati law around mortgages, especially the regulations on loan-to-value ratios, can help buyers avoid pitfalls. Obtaining pre-approval from a bank before embarking on property viewings can also streamline the process and clarify budget boundaries.

Cost Considerations

When diving into the costs associated with maintaining a villa beach property, it's essential to have a clear understanding of where the money goes. Some of the most influential factors include:

  • Maintenance Fees: Many beach properties come with community management fees that fund upkeep for common areas, pools, and beach amenities. Understanding these fees helps in budgeting effectively.
  • Insurance Premiums: Coastal properties are often subject to higher insurance rates, especially in regions prone to natural disasters. Researching various providers and comparing their policies can yield better premiums over time.
  • Utilities: With a luxurious lifestyle come elevated utility costs. Water and electricity can add up, especially if the property boasts amenities like swimming pools, gardens, and expansive cooling systems.

It's prudent to include these variables when calculating the overall cost of living in a villa by the beach.

Advantages and Disadvantages

Examining any property type comes with its share of pros and cons. Villa beach properties in Dubai are no different. Here’s a closer look at both sides of the coin:

Advantages:

  • Luxury and Space: Villa beach homes offer spaciousness that high-rise apartments often lack. The feeling of having one’s own land, plus direct beach access, can be enticing.
  • Privacy: Unlike many multi-unit residential buildings, villas provide a level of seclusion that appeals to families and high-profile individuals.
  • Rental Potential: Due to their location and amenities, villa beach properties can command higher rental prices, making them a solid investment for those considering leasing.
  • Resort-like Living: The lifestyle associated with villa beach living often includes private pools, gardens, and proximity to health and leisure facilities, leading to an enviable lifestyle.

Disadvantages:

  • Higher Maintenance Costs: With greater space and amenities comes increased maintenance. Upkeep of villas can become expensive, including gardening, pool services, and repairs.
  • Market Vulnerabilities: Luxury properties can be more susceptible to economic downturns, as they often rely on a smaller, affluent buyer pool.
  • Distance from Urban Centres: While beachside living has its perks, some villa locations might be farther from city services and commutes can be longer.

Despite these disadvantages, the allure of villa beach living often overshadows potential drawbacks for many.
